What difference will you make?

Our Vision is to become the community club of choice in London, where everyone gets active via the Sport of Handball.

We want to carry on activities which benefit the community and encourage, foster and develop Handball in all its forms amongst all ages and sections of our community.

For many of the people we serve, one of the primary blockers in entering team sports are the associated costs. This blocker was further exacerbated due to the impact of the pandemic and the recent cost-of-living crisis towards the financially-disadvantaged social groups. Many surveys of sport authorities have documented this.

So, to sustain our participation and further expand it in the future, we need to ensure that we are able to offer more with asking our most vulnerable members to pay less or, ideally, participate for free.

You will be contributing to bringing more people in physical movement via handball (a recognised and inclusive sport teams sport) - particularly physically inactive social groups, such as children and young people, women and girls, and financially-disadvantaged socio-economic groups, in accordance with Sport England's strategy, by:

  • Reducing and ideally removing participation barriers, like fees to cover costs for venue lettings, equipment, competition kit, travel expenses, qualifications and credentials for our officials (management, coaches, table officials and referees);
  • Incentivising more volunteers to contribute to our club's operations, as well as promoting handball in secondary schools through after-school / satellite clubs, via covering their expenses for their activities and development.
